AI绘图结果,仅供参考
在编程实践中,设计模式是解决常见问题的成熟方案。它们提供了一种标准化的思路,帮助开发者构建更清晰、可维护的代码结构。
代码复用是提高开发效率的重要手段。通过合理使用设计模式,如工厂模式或单例模式,可以减少重复代码,使系统更加灵活。
例如,工厂模式通过封装对象创建过程,使得客户端无需关心具体实现细节,从而提升代码的可扩展性。
在实际项目中,应根据需求选择合适的设计模式,避免过度设计。正确的应用能显著提升代码质量,而错误的使用则可能带来复杂度。
优化代码复用的关键在于模块化和接口抽象。将功能独立成组件,便于在不同场景中重复使用。
同时,遵循开闭原则(对扩展开放,对修改关闭)有助于保持系统的稳定性,减少因改动带来的风险。
综合运用设计模式与复用策略,不仅能提升开发效率,还能增强代码的可读性和可维护性。